Story: |
"No Country for Old Men" is a mesmerizing new thriller from Academy Award winning
filmmakers Joel Coen & Ethan Coen, based on the acclaimed novel by Pulitzer
Prize winning American master Cormac McCarthy. The time is our own, when rustlers
have given way to drug-runners and small towns have become free-fire zones.
The story begins when Llewelyn Moss (Brolin) finds a pickup truck surrounded by a
sentry of dead men. A load of heroin and two million dollars in cash are still
in the back. When Moss takes the money, he sets off a chain reaction of catastrophic
violence that not even the law - in the person of aging, disillusioned Sheriff
Bell (Jones) - can contain. As Moss tries to evade his pursuers - in particular a
mysterious mastermind who flips coins for human lives (Bardem) - the film
simultaneously strips down the American crime drama and broadens its concerns to
encompass themes as ancient as the Bible and as bloodily contemporary as this
morning's headlines.
